Put Technology to Work

The Arlington City Council has identified "Put Technology To Work " as a priority.

Technology is an essential aspect of daily life and has quite the impact on our organization, residents and businesses. It is also integral in achieving the City "s other four priorities including investing in our economy, supporting quality education, enhancing regional mobility and championing great neighborhoods.

In the newest "Put Technology to Work " newsletter, you can read about how Arlington is exploring future possible implications of driverless vehicle technology and what that could mean to residents.

Arlington also launched a new website designed to help the public easily find information about apartment complexes and extended stay properties in the city. That information includes annual inspection scores for each property, contact information for assigned code compliance officers and common code violations.

Also learn about Arlington Mayor Pro Tempore Sheri Capehart "s recent trip to Capitol Hill to urge federal lawmakers to make infrastructure investment a priority.
